There's probably almost two sub-markets in gaming.

There's the crowd that ogles price-performance, that buys things like Ryzen 3600s and RX480s and 1050s. They're DIY builders.

Then you've got the splash-the-cash crowd, who buy machines from boutique shops and expensive prebuilds with $500 paint jobs on the case and "We have a GPU that's 2% faster and 40% more expensive". Apple could potentially build something in that niche.

However, their shift to home-built silicon is not going to do them any favours as long as most gaming takes place on Windows.
